real zero

(名詞/單數型) 真正的零;真零 - 一個國家、產業、公司等完全停止產生溫室氣體排放的時間點。

引句:
Chairman Andrew Forrest has made it clear that Fortescue's ultimate goal is to achieve "real zero" by eliminating all Scope 1 and Scope 2 emissions from its iron ore mining operations by 2030. This is distinct from "net zero," where companies can rely on carbon offsets to balance out hard-to-abate or unavoidable emissions.
[carboncredits.com, 11 October 2024]

董事長安德魯‧福雷斯特 (Andrew Forrest) 已明確表示,Fortescue 的最終目標是到 2030 年消除鐵礦石開採作業中的所有範圍1 和範圍2 排放,以達到「真正的零 (排放);真零 (排放)」。這與「淨零 (排放)」不同;就淨零 (排放) 而言,企業可以仰賴碳抵銷來平衡難以減少或不可避免的排放。
